We are seeking an experienced Plate and Bar Saw Operator to join a busy manufacturing environment in Birmingham. This full-time, on-site role involves operating machinery to process and fabricate specialty metals in line with specifications and production requirements.

Daily responsibilities include:

  • Operating Friggi Plate Saws and Kasto Bar Saws
  • Processing specialty metals to specification
  • Conducting quality inspections and measurements
  • Performing routine machine maintenance
  • Using hand tools and measuring equipment accurately
  • Following workplace health and safety procedures
  • Working collaboratively with supervisors and team members

Qualifications & Skills:

  • Essential: Experience operating Friggi Plate Saws and Kasto Bar Saws
  • Strong understanding of quality control procedures
  • Competence using measuring equipment and hand tools
  • Good communication skills
  • Knowledge of workplace health and safety standards
  • Previous experience in manufacturing or a related field (desirable)
  • Technical training or certification (desirable)
  • Forklift training (desirable but not essential)

Working Hours:

  • Monday to Friday: 08:00am – 04:00pm
  • 30-minute unpaid lunch break
